Product Overviewonker is back in an all-new Xbox Live™-enabled team-based shooter, “Conker: Live and Uncut.” Conker is a cartoon rodent with a penchant for booze, wild women and lewd conduct, and the world he lives in is a reflection of him. With a wide variety of customizable multiplayer scenarios available, the game centers on teamwork and fun. Each scenario has its own objectives, rules, environment and back story that provide hilarious gameplay and wacky entertainment. Also included is the original, critically acclaimed single-player game, “Conker’s Bad Fur Day,” with never-before-seen, uncensored content and completely revamped, only-on-Xbox graphics and sound.

Key Features:
•Team-focused, story-driven, live gameplay. With multiple scenario-based gameplay modes, each with its own story, gamers will experience much more than a “shoot everything” premise. In the team-based scenarios, players will be thrust into themed environments that reflect the specific goals they are challenged to meet. Each of the scenarios are designed to be played by two or more teams at once with up to 16 players. Additionally, each scenario will be highly customizable, allowing for dozens of variations in gameplay.

Raunchy, twisted and irreverent world of Conker. Humor, characters and gameplay are over the top in every way with rude wit, lewd innuendoes, ridiculously graphic violence and, of course, foul language. The juxtaposition of the characters, cartoon animals, and their world is at the heart of the humor. The taunts, exclamations and character reactions bring out the true Conker flavor.

Wildly creative and bizarre single-player adventure. The critically acclaimed single-player game “Conker’s Bad Fur Day” is now on Xbox via “Conker: Live and Uncut.” Highly bizarre and unusual situations require creative thinking to solve puzzles and will leave gamers craving more. Players will experience crazy and creative characters doing strange things in a huge, detailed and offbeat world. Horny bees, slow-witted farm implements, singing piles of poo and even Death himself (he’s much shorter in person) are all par for the course. Movie pastiches on classic films also are included.
